The Dignity of Commerce: Exploring Kustodiev's "A Merchant"

To gaze upon Boris Mikhailovich Kustodiev’s A Merchant is to step directly into the vibrant, richly textured tapestry of early 20th-century Russian life. This oil on canvas, dating from 1918, transcends a mere portrait; it is a profound meditation on enduring character and the quiet dignity found within commerce. The central figure—an old merchant or businessman—commands attention with his steady gaze and meticulously rendered features. His long white beard and mustache speak of years lived fully, while the striking red vest provides an immediate focal point against the backdrop of intellectual pursuits suggested by the scattered books.

A Masterclass in Realism and Color

Kustodiev’s command of Realism is breathtakingly evident here. Every fold of fabric, every strand of white hair, seems captured with an almost tangible delicacy. Yet, this realism is never cold; it pulses with the warmth characteristic of Kustodiev's signature style—a bold embrace of color and intricate detail that speaks volumes about the human spirit. The composition guides the eye effortlessly from the merchant’s direct address to the surrounding elements: the stacked books hinting at knowledge, the visible bottles suggesting daily transactions, and the overall sense of a richly lived-in workspace. It is a masterful balance between formal portraiture and genre scene.

Echoes of a Bygone Era

Painted in 1918, this work carries the weight of history. It captures a moment suspended between eras—a life that feels both deeply rooted in tradition and touched by the sweeping changes of the early revolutionary period. Kustodiev often found his subjects in the everyday rhythms of Russian existence, whether in bustling city scenes or quieter moments of contemplation. A Merchant evokes a sense of nostalgia for a world whose routines, while familiar to the artist, felt increasingly distant. The atmosphere is one of settled authority; the merchant seems less like a man posing and more like an archetype embodying generations of trade.

Symbolism Woven into the Details

The symbolism within A Merchant invites prolonged contemplation. The books scattered throughout the background are not mere props; they suggest that this merchant’s wealth or wisdom is built upon accumulated knowledge, a confluence of commerce and learning. His posture, holding a box—perhaps containing goods, perhaps memories—suggests stewardship. The entire scene whispers tales of transactions concluded, secrets kept, and lives measured out by the steady turning of trade. It speaks to the enduring value of human connection and material endeavor.
